Three Cheese Grilled Cheese with Caramelized Onions

Ingredients

  • 4 large slices of sourdough bread
  • 1 stick butter
  • 1 onion, thinly sliced
  • 1 tablespoon brown sugar
  • 4 slices smoked gouda
  • 2 ounces crumbled blue cheese
  • 1/2 cup of grated cheddar cheese

Instructions

  1. Melt 1 tablespoon of butter in a skillet over medium high heat.
  2. Add thinly sliced onions and cook until translucent, stirring often.
  3. Add brown sugar and continue cooking until onions are caramelized, being careful not to let them burn. Set aside.
  4. Soften the remaining butter and spread on one side of each slice of bread being sure to cover each slice all the way to the edges.
  5. Heat cast iron skillet or griddle on medium heat and brush a bit of butter over the surface.
  6. Place slice of bread, buttered side down, on skillet.
  7. Place two pieces of sliced smoked gouda side by side on bread. (If you are using a sandwich-size loaf you'll only need one but I use a large, round loaf of sourdough.)
  8. Sprinkle with crumbled blue cheese.
  9. Spoon caramelize onions over blue cheese.
  10. Sprinkle with grated cheddar.
  11. Place second slice of bread on top, buttered side up.
  12. Cook until bottom slice of bread is evenly browned, flip and brown the other side.
  13. Repeat for second sandwich or do both at the same time if you have room in your skillet or have a griddle.
  14. Recipe serves two generously.

Add a bowl of Homemade Tomato Soup or a salad and you’ve got an easy yet delicious dinner.

The salad shown in these photos consists of iceberg and baby spinach washed and spun dry. Place in large salad bowl. Add several fresh strawberries, sliced, and a handful of fresh blackberries (substitute blueberries if you can’t get blackberries). Pour poppyseed dressing over and toss until lettuce is well-coated.
